Blackpink Sets Record, Reaches 75 Million YouTube Subscribers

Blackpink has become the first musical act to reach the 75 million subscriber mark on YouTube.

According to Billboard, the K-pop group consisting of Jisoo, Jennie, Rose, and Lisa were at 65 million last September, which put them at the top.

The group commented, "We will continue to bring positivity and great energy through our music videos."

Justin Bieber holds second place with 69.3 million subscribers. BTS is 3rd with 68.7 million. And rounding out the top five… Marshmallow with 55.4 million, and Eminem with 52.4 million.

Britney Spears' Ex To Face Trial For Felony Stalking After Crashing Her Wedding

Britney Spears' ex-husband, Jason Alexander will face trial after crashing her wedding site while streaming live on Instagram. The childhood friends were married for just three days back in 2004.

This week, a California judge ruled that there was enough evidence surrounding his felony stalking charge to warrant a trial.

Earlier this month, Alexander made his way into her home and tried to gain access to the bedroom she was in. According to a guard, who's since been fired, the door was locked.

The security guard also testified that Alexander had attempted to gain access to the house and property multiple times leading up to the June 9 nuptials, including the day before, despite being told to stay away.

Police say that on the day of the wedding, Anderson was armed with a knife and was demanding to see Spears.

An attorney for Alexander entered pleas of not guilty for all charges, including the felony stalking charge, as well as vandalism, trespassing, and battery.

Alexander remains in custody with bail set at $100,000.

5 Seconds Of Summer Drummer Hospitalized Mid-Concert, Tour Canceled

5 Seconds Of Summer had to cut their show short on Sunday night (6-26) after drummer Ashton Irwin fell ill in the middle of the concert.

Irwin needed to be hospitalized, and the band later explained that he had suffered from "extreme heat exhaustion." Most of the band's upcoming concerts have been canceled while one has only been postponed.

The band played for about 45 minutes in Houston, Texas before the show came to an abrupt end. Irwin left the stage and his bandmates followed. At the time they gave very few details but the band eventually explained that Irwin had been hospitalized and that the tickets would be refunded for that particular show.

Irwin later posted, "It's always amazing to play a massive energetic show in every environment thrown at us. Unfortunately this time my body gave out due to heat exhaustion. I was in tears in the ambulance, because I feel I've let many people down."

5 Seconds Of Summer will perform in Rogers, Arkansas on July 26 and have canceled the remaining stops on the North American leg of their tour.

Justin Bieber Returns Home From Vacation Following Ramsay-Hunt Syndrome Diagnosis

Following two-weeks in the Bahamas, Justin Bieber and his wife, Hailey have returned to the United States. After his doctor told him that he needed rest, the couple took a vacation following his diagnosis of Ramsay-Hunt syndrome.

Earlier this month, Bieber had to postpone his tour when he started having symptoms. The syndrome has attacked the nerves in his face and ears. He shared his partial face paralysis through a video on Instagram, showing how he couldn't control one side of his face.

The couple is now at their home in Los Angeles.

Olivia Rodrigo Dedicates Lily Allen Hit To The Supreme Court

Olivia Rodrigo was joined by Lily Allen at Glastonbury Saturday (June 25th) for a performance of the latter's 2009 hit "F--- You!"

The pair dedicated the song to the Supreme Court following the decision to overturn Roe v. Wade.

According to Consequence of Sound, Rodrigo said, "I'm devastated and terrified. So many women and so many girls are going to die because of this. I wanted to dedicate this next song to the five members of the Supreme Court who have showed us that at the end of the day, they truly don't give a sh*t about freedom."

The "Drivers License" singer wasn't the only artist at the five-day English festival to speak out against the Supreme Court decision. Billie Eilish called it "a really dark day for women," while Phoebe Bridgers led the crowd in a chant of "F--- the Supreme Court!"

J-Hope Announces Solo Album Due July 15th

J-Hope has become the first member of BTS to announce a solo album following news of the group's hiatus.

BigHit Music wrote on Weverse Sunday (June 26th) that the South Korean rapper will drop Jack In The Box on July 15th, with the first single to debut on July 1st.

The group told fans earlier this month that they would be taking time apart to explore solo projects.

Coldplay's Chris Martin Praised By BTS' RM

In an interview with Weverse Magazine, Chris Martin of Coldplay received more praise from BTS' RM. When they collaborated on the hit song "My Universe," RM says he was surprised that Martin agreed to travel to Korea to work on the project. He was also impressed with how much Martin knew about the group and talked about music.

RM said, "Not only did he know all our names, he knew all about Tomorrow X and Enhypen. And not just in passing, either. Someone walked by while we were at the HYBE building and he said, ‘Isn't that ENHYPEN?' I was like, Yo, how much did he study before he came here?"

In addition, he said that they all continued to communicate while working on the project and almost always it was Martin that would text first.

"My Universe" was released in both English and Korean. The two bands have performed the song multiple times, including at the 2021 American Music Awards.
